Answer:
Y = 27
Step-by-step explanation:
To find the the value of y when x = 4 simply substitute the given value of x
into the equation and solve for y
Equation given: y - 3x = 15
x = 4 * substitute 4 for x in given equation *
y - 3(4) = 15
Now solve for y
simplify multiplication
y - 12 = 15
Add 12 to both sides
y - 12 + 12 = 15 + 12
y = 27
So we can conclude that when x = 4 y = 27
